Martin Lydon
Vice President
Martin Lydon manages Triumvirate Environmental’s New York operations.
Mr. Lydon’s extensive leadership background includes key roles as a Senior Leader in both the Caritas Christi and Daughter of Charity Healthcare Systems with extensive experience in healthcare related mergers, operation leadership, and facility master planning. Prior to joining Triumvirate Environmental, Mr. Lydon served as part of the senior leadership of St. Elizabeth’s Medical Center, a leading Boston area teaching hospital. In his work at St. Elizabeth’s, Mr. Lydon led teams involved in operations master planning, major facility construction projects and critical facilities initiatives as well as leading system wide initiatives for the Caritas system. In addition, he was a key leader in the merger and integration of St. Margaret’s Hospital into St. Elizabeth’s Medical Center. Prior to his tenure at St. Elizabeth’s, Mr. Lydon was the Vice President of Operations at St. Margaret’s Hospital. He began his career in Protective Services for Carney Hospital in Boston.
Mr. Lydon received his bachelor’s degree from Northeastern University and a master’s degree in Business Administration from Anna Maria College.
